Charleston caps grass and weeds at 10 inches; a taller lawn is a nuisance the city can cut and bill. South Charleston, St. Albans, Dunbar, and Nitro run similar limits, while unincorporated Kanawha County relies on general nuisance abatement.
West Virginia sets no statewide grass-height statute, so the binding rule is each municipality's nuisance or property-maintenance ordinance. In Charleston, grass and weeds over 10 inches are prohibited; code enforcement issues an on-the-spot citation and written notice, and if the owner does not mow, the city or its contractor cuts the lot and charges the cost as a lien. South Charleston, St. Albans, Dunbar, and Nitro adopt comparable 8-to-10-inch limits. Kanawha County's humid climate and roughly 44 inches of yearly rain push vigorous growth from April through October. In the unincorporated county there is no height statute; the county commission and sheriff act only through general nuisance authority, mainly on vacant and blighted lots.
Charleston issues an on-the-spot citation and written notice with a deadline to mow. Miss it and the city or its contractor cuts the lot and bills the cost to the owner as a lien, plus the fine.
